directions

  • In a large bowl, combine the eggs, milk, onion, garlic, bread crumbs, salt and Italian seasoning. Crumble sausage and beef over mixture; mix well. Shape into 1-in. balls. Place in a greased 13-in. x 9-in. x 2-in. baking dish. Bake at 425° for 15 minutes or until browned.
  • In a Dutch oven, heat the spaghetti sauce over medium heat. Add meatballs; simmer for 15 minutes. Meanwhile, bake bread at 325° for 10 minutes or until heated through. Place mozzarella cheese on bottom half of bread; spoon meatballs onto cheese. Replace top. Slice sandwich into serving-size portions; serve with extra spaghetti sauce and Parmesan cheese if desired.
